The Supply and Demand Side of Exchange Rates

Supply and demand are lurking in the background here. I figur they're going to turn up at some point. And they're so helpful for thinking about exchange rates. So nows if i'm an american farmer selling my corn to someone in japan, what's happening exactly? Well, you sell your corn for 230 dollars per ton, and so they will need to pay you in dollars. That means your buyer will have to exchange their yen for dollars - which is like saying that they're demanding us dollars on the currency markets.
